UtilityTerminal Class | ArcGIS Maps SDK for Qt

  • UtilityTerminal
  • class Esri::ArcGISRuntime::UtilityTerminal

    A single terminal on a junction feature. More...

    Public Functions Detailed Description

    Terminal objects can be obtained from UtilityTerminalConfiguration::terminals().

    [since Esri::ArcGISRuntime 100.8] bool UtilityTerminal::isUpstreamTerminal() const

    Returns whether this terminal is on the upstream side of the device.

    In source-based networks, upstream is towards the subnetwork controller. In sink-based networks, upstream is away from the subnetwork controller.

    This function was introduced in Esri::ArcGISRuntime 100.8.

    QString UtilityTerminal::name() const

    Returns the name of the utility terminal.

    int UtilityTerminal::terminalId() const

    Returns the ID of the utility terminal.
